ComEd has started testing its vehicle-to-grid (V2G) charging scheme in three Illinois school districts. The pilot scheme is the first of its kind in northern Illinois and aims to evaluate the technology that could enable bidirectional charging for electric school buses.| EdTech Innovation Hub

Keeper has found that just 14 percent of schools currently mandate cybersecurity training. At the same time, ransomware attacks on schools, colleges and universities increased by 23 percent year-on-year in the first half of 2025.| EdTech Innovation Hub
BoT US Inc says 66 percent of US parents are looking to delay their child’s use of a smartphone until they reach high school and 26 US states are currently enacting phone-free school policies.| EdTech Innovation Hub
